🔬 How it works: an ordinary blood protein lasts hours, but IgG antibodies last about three weeks — because the neonatal Fc receptor (FcRn) intercepts IgG inside the cell and carries it back into the blood instead of letting it be destroyed. That system does not distinguish a protective antibody from one attacking the acetylcholine receptor. Efgartigimod is an antibody fragment that binds FcRn more tightly than IgG does, occupying the rescue slots so that pathogenic antibodies are degraded. The result resembles plasma exchange without vascular access or a machine. 📊 Evidence: ADAPT (Lancet Neurol 2021) in 167 patients — among those with acetylcholine receptor antibodies, an MG-ADL response in the first cycle in 68% versus 30% on placebo (odds ratio 4.95; p<0.0001), with adverse events less frequent than on placebo (77% versus 84%). ADAPT-SC (Neurotherapeutics 2024) showed the subcutaneous form non-inferior for IgG reduction.
⚠️ Prescription-only, prescribed by a neurologist. Given in cycles of four weekly administrations with a break, restarted as symptoms return rather than on a fixed schedule. All IgG falls, not just the harmful kind, so vaccination is planned in advance and infections are assessed carefully. In the trials it was added to existing therapy, not substituted for it.
